How to write a professional Production Engineer Chemical resume

Begin with a well-organized format prioritizing your contact details, followed by a concise yet compelling professional summary that highlights your years of experience, core strengths in chemical production, and leadership qualities. Detail your work history with emphasis on achievements such as process improvements, cost reductions, and safety milestones.

Tailor your resume for each position by emphasizing relevant skills, certifications, and projects that align with the job description. Use strong action verbs like engineered, optimized, coordinated, and supervised to describe your roles. Include education, licenses, and certifications pertinent to chemical production engineering.

Keep your resume precise but comprehensive, making sure to quantify your accomplishments wherever possible to demonstrate real value delivered to previous employers.

Choosing the right resume format

Production Engineer Chemical professionals commonly opt for a reverse-chronological resume format. This format highlights your career progression and hands-on experience managing production operations and engineering projects. It enables recruiters to quickly identify your most recent and relevant roles.

However, if you are a fresher or transitioning from another engineering discipline, a functional or hybrid format can be beneficial to focus on your skills and certifications rather than your limited experience. The key is to maintain clarity and professionalism while showcasing the attributes most valuable to employers in chemical production.

Include your contact information

Your full name should be the first line, followed by a professional email address and reliable phone number. Add your current location including city and state or country. This information must be accurate and easy to locate at the top of your resume. Avoid informal email addresses to maintain professionalism.

Including LinkedIn profile links or professional portfolio URLs can further enhance your contact section by providing employers with quick access to your professional background and work samples.

Production Engineer Chemical job market and demand

The demand for skilled Production Engineer Chemicals is growing steadily worldwide, driven by expanding chemical manufacturing industries and increased focus on sustainability and safety. Opportunities exist in petrochemicals, pharmaceuticals, specialty chemicals, and renewable energy sectors.

Regions with strong industrial bases such as the United States, Germany, China, India, and the Middle East offer numerous positions. Companies seek engineers who can innovate and improve production processes while ensuring compliance with evolving environmental regulations.

Job roles are expanding to include digital transformation skills such as automation, data analytics, and IoT integration in chemical plants, highlighting the importance of continuous learning in this career path.

Production Engineer Chemical Salary Overview Worldwide

  • United States: $70,000 to $110,000 annually depending on experience and location
  • Germany: €50,000 to €85,000 annually
  • India: ₹5,00,000 to ₹12,00,000 annually
  • China: ¥150,000 to ¥300,000 annually
  • Middle East (e.g., UAE, Saudi Arabia): $60,000 to $100,000 annually plus benefits

Salary levels vary by company size, industry segment, and individual qualifications.
